The healthcare vertical would thus go the appropriate remote motoring way shortly.Osmolality and osmotic pressure are units of measure for the concentration of solutes in a solution. Today, both techniques are widely used to accurately diagnose fluid-related diseases. Osmolality testing equipment is used to test various solutions such as blood, plasma, urine, serum, cell culture media, etc.
Osmolarity measurement is considered an important tool in diagnostic applications. The tear osmolarity test is now considered the gold standard test for diagnosing dry eye, while blood and urine osmolarity tests determine the body's saline balance and kidney function.

These two parameters provide information on several clinical disorders, such as electrolyte disturbances, exogenous intoxication, and hydration status, as these solute concentrations control the movement of fluids between the intravascular and interstitial spaces of body tissues.
Osmolarity and osmolarity testing are used to investigate low sodium levels in the blood (hyponatremia), increased or decreased urine output, alcoholism from ingestion of toxins, and to help determine the cause of chronic diarrhea.
Osmolality testing equipment on the market is based on technologies such as freezing point depression, vapor pressure, and electrical impedance. Each technique has its advantages and disadvantages, which vary in time, complexity, and results. Freezing point depression is the oldest diagnostic method in which a sample is supercooled to freezing point.
